  Wastewater management refers to the process of collecting, treating, and disposing of wastewater in a safe and environmentally friendly way. Here are some key steps involved in wastewater management: Collection: Wastewater is collected from homes, businesses, and industries through a network of pipes and pumping stations. Treatment: Wastewater is treated at wastewater treatment plants to remove pollutants and harmful substances. The treatment process typically involves physical, chemical, and biological processes to remove solids, organic matter, and other contaminants. Disinfection: After treatment, the wastewater is disinfected to kill any remaining pathogens or bacteria. This is typically done through the use of chlorine or ultraviolet light.   Yes, waste-to-energy is a process of generating energy from waste. The basic idea behind waste-to-energy is to convert non-recyclable waste materials into usable energy forms like heat, electricity, and fuel. There are several technologies used for waste-to-energy, including incineration, gasification, and anaerobic digestion. Incineration involves burning the waste at high temperatures to convert it into ash, flue gas, and heat. The heat generated from incineration can be used to produce electricity, steam, or hot water. Gasification is a process of converting solid waste into a gas by using high temperatures and limited oxygen. The gas produced can be used to generate electricity or as a fuel. Anaerobic digestion is a biological process that uses microorganisms to break down organic waste and produce biogas, which can be used for electricity or fuel.
